How to Write a Great Resume

A resume is a document that you create to present potential employers with your expertise, work experience and personal profile. The most common use for resumes is as a way to gain employment. However, it may be used for a variety of different reasons.

Work experience

The quality of your work history section could mean the difference between securing the job you want or missing out on an opportunity. It should be easy to read, and should be able to highlight your best achievements.

Your job experience section is often the first page that recruiters is likely to read. It is essential to ensure that you've included the most important information, such as the date of hire job title, the name of the employer. It is essential that every job list is in reverse chronological sequence.

If you are a professional with less than 10 years working experience, your areas should be focused on the initial five years of your professional career. This is a good time to acknowledge your accomplishments and assignments, and obligations.

Should you hold more years work experience, your section should be two pages. Recruiters are typically looking for candidates who demonstrate that they have seen significant improvements over their career.

Tailoring your resume for the job you're applying to

If you're trying to land an interview, then tailoring your resume for the job you are applying for is essential. This will enable you to make an impression and gain noticed by the hiring manager. It will also increase your chances of getting the opportunity to be interviewed.

First, you must read the job description in detail. You should look for keywords. These are words employers are searching for and could be used to sort through your resume.

After that, utilize the keywords in your description to highlight your key skills and qualifications in your resume. Be sure to include your most relevant work experience and education at the top of your resume.

When you're applying in the process of applying for a post in management, you'll have to highlight specific abilities and experience. It is also important to mention your field of work.

Making sure you avoid typos and grammatical errors

When creating a resume it is essential to avoid the grammatical and spelling mistakes. These mistakes could make your resume appear careless and unprofessional. However, you can easily get past these mistakes by reviewing your resume.

You can also request your friend or professional to proofread your resume for you. Furthermore, you may use online editing software to repair any mistakes. Or, you may hire an experienced career coach to guide you.

Grammar checkers will assist you detect grammatical and spelling errors. However, they're incapable of picking all mistakes. That's why it's vital to ensure that you check your resume for any errors.

Spell checkers are great at checking for the most frequent errors, but they're unable to detect homonyms and other more obscure grammar mistakes. This is the place where the brain comes in handy.
